Emma Hartvig (b.1990) is an artist best known for her photographs of women. Her body of work is highly influenced by a desire to understand the parallels between solitude, intimacy and identity - often through her use of the cinematic, performative and theatrical. Hartvig attempts to find a frame that looks at the private / public persona - a frame that keeps reflecting a desire between wanting to remain inside our own space while still longing for a connection to the world and others. The figurative elements of the photographs is an ongoing study of the power and complexity in female representation, with an attempt to remove stigma and sexualization around nudity, and put focus on a person's own self-perception and their inner lives. Born and raised in Sweden, Hartvig moved to London where she completed a BA in photography at University of the Arts. She lived in Berlin, Paris and Copenhagen, and spent a major part of her early 20's in Los Angeles - places that influenced her work deeply. Eventually she settled in Vienna, with her husband and their two children, where she currently works on long term projects with the women of the city. Hartvig’s work has been exhibited in Milan, Vienna, London and Bratislava - with two upcoming solo shows in the U.S in 2025. Her work has been published in L'Oeil de la Photographie, Musée Magazine, Fisheye Magazine, Die Zeit and AnOther Magazine, amongst others. She was included in Rizzoli's book "Pools" (2020) and Hatje Cantz "The Swimming pool in Photography" (2017).
